About Us
DTC | A Codan Company is a technology company based in Whiteley, Hampshire. Our technology is deployed by our customers to give them an unrivalled ability to wirelessly transmit data over long ranges with high reliability and security. We are well established across multiple markets such as military and defence, uncrewed vehicles such as drones, police and government, and broadcast technology.
What Will You Be Doing?
The Project Manager is responsible for delivering projects of moderate complexity. The role independently manages projects throughout the project lifecycle and acts as the primary point of contact for customers, sponsors, and stakeholders. The Project Manager provides leadership to multidisciplinary project teams and supports the development of Associate & Assistant Project Managers.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ead the planning, execution, monitoring, and control of high-complexity projects throughout the project lifecycle in accordance with company governance processes.
- Independently manage projects within agreed scope, schedule, budget, quality, and risk parameters.
- Develop and maintain integrated project schedules, delivery plans, and project controls.
- Manage project budgets, forecasts, and financial reporting activities.
- Establish and maintain project baselines, forecasts, and performance reporting measures.
- Identify, assess, monitor, and escalate project risks, issues, assumptions, and dependencies, implementing appropriate mitigation and resolution actions.
- Prepare and present project status reports, dashboards, and governance packs.
- Build and maintain effective working relationships with customers, suppliers, and internal stakeholders, managing communication activities and stakeholder expectations.
- Act as the primary customer contact throughout project delivery.
- Lead project teams and coordinate resources to ensure delivery objectives are achieved.
- Manage project change control activities and ensure impacts are assessed, communicated, and controlled appropriately.
- Manage third-party suppliers and subcontractors to ensure contractual, quality, cost, and schedule commitments are achieved.
- Support major bid and proposal activities through the provision of schedule, cost, risk, and delivery information.
- Facilitate project assurance reviews, governance reviews, and delivery health checks.
- Ensure project documentation is maintained in accordance with company processes.
- Contribute to lessons learned activities and continuous improvement initiatives.
- Support Assistant Project Managers and Associate Project Managers through coaching, guidance, and knowledge sharing.
- Ensure project data, reporting, and documentation remain accurate, current, and audit-ready.

Key Skills / Experience
- Proven experience delivering projects through the full project lifecycle.
- Experience managing project budgets, schedules, risks, and stakeholder relationships.
- Experience working within formal project governance and reporting frameworks.
- Ability to analyse project information, identify trends, and communicate findings effectively to stakeholders.
- Strong organisational, planning, and coordination skills.
- Good written and verbal communication skills.
- Experience using Microsoft Office applications.
- Experience using project management and collaboration tools such as Microsoft Project, Jira, Confluence, or equivalent platforms.
- Experience within defence, engineering, manufacturing, or technology environments desirable.
- Previous experience managing customer-funded projects desirable.
- APM Project Management Qualification (PMQ) or equivalent desirable.

Additional Details
- Willingness to travel within the UK and internationally when required.
- Eligible to obtain and maintain UK Security Clearance.
- This is an office-based position and will require the successful candidate to meet the criteria for UK Security Clearance.
Benefits and Culture
Our culture is supportive and collaborative. You will be part of a multidisciplinary team where we share our ideas, and innovation is strongly encouraged. We are looking for someone with genuine passion for the job and a “can-do” attitude.
Our employees receive:
- 25 days annual leave plus Bank holidays
- A generous pension plan, company match up to 9%
- Company bonus scheme
- Annual pay reviews (discretional)
- A personal approach to training and development
- Employee Assistance Program
- Income protection
- Life assurance
- Flexible core working hours
- Open plan, modern office environment
- Onsite subsidized café
Enjoy working as part of a global organisation with teams in Whiteley, Hampshire; USA; Denmark, Singapore; Dubai, and Australia.
DTC | A Codan Company is committed to promoting a culture that supports personal development and embraces a diverse mix of employees throughout all levels of the organisation.
